1. Choose a Cloud Service Provider: Select a cloud service provider such as Cloudiray, Cloudiray Amazon Web Services (AWS), Microsoft Azure, Google Cloud Platform (GCP), or others based on your preferences and requirements.
2.Set up Infrastructure: Begin by setting up the basic infrastructure components needed for your blog. This typically includes:
* Virtual Machines (VMs) or Containers: Create VM instances or containers to host your blog’s application.
* Storage: Utilize cloud storage services such as Amazon S3, Azure Blob Storage, or Google Cloud Storage to store static assets like images and files.
* Database: Set up a managed database service like Amazon RDS, Azure SQL Database, or Google Cloud SQL to store your blog content and user data.
3.Choose a Blogging Platform or CMS: Decide whether you want to use a pre-built blogging platform or a Content Management System (CMS) like WordPress, Ghost, or Hugo. Many of these platforms offer cloud-based deployment options and can be easily integrated into your cloud architecture.
4.Deploy and Configure Blogging Platform: Deploy your chosen blogging platform or CMS on your cloud infrastructure. Follow the platform-specific deployment guides provided by the platform’s documentation.
5.Set up Domain and DNS: Register a domain name for your blog and configure DNS settings to point to your cloud infrastructure. Most cloud providers offer DNS management services that make it easy to set up custom domains.
6.Secure Your Blog: Implement security best practices to protect your blog from common threats. This includes configuring firewalls, using HTTPS for secure communication, and regularly updating your software.
7.Scale as Needed: One of the key benefits of cloud architecture is scalability. Monitor your blog’s performance and scale your infrastructure resources up or down based on traffic demands using auto-scaling features provided by your cloud provider.
8.Backup and Disaster Recovery: Implement backup and disaster recovery strategies to ensure the availability of your blog’s data. Take advantage of cloud-based backup solutions and replication features offered by your cloud provider.
9.Optimize for Performance: Fine-tune your blog’s performance by optimizing resource utilization, caching static content, and leveraging content delivery networks (CDNs) to deliver content to users quickly and efficiently.
10.Monitor and Maintain: Continuously monitor the health and performance of your blog using cloud monitoring tools and services. Regularly update your software and infrastructure components to ensure security and reliability.
